Default Re: Does this mean we can fully automate the game?

quote:
To launch the game and have the host execute the turn without any UI, use:
Se4.exe "[path + savegame.gam]" "[game password]"


This "works" but it doesn't even pop up a window or progress bar of any kind, and doesn't tell you when it's done. It also does not warn you if a player's turn file is missing, and it will have the AI run the missing player's empire for that turn.

Not quite correct. It opens a warning window when there is an old player file (but it does not when the file is missing). I think that it should NEVER open any windows when run like this from the command line.

PBEM helper has support for both, running the host and starting the game in the correct player. The SE4 patch is required for this to work, though.
